In 1852, Jane Newton Hocking entered the world in St Just, Penwith, Cornwall, England, born to John Hocking and Eliza Newton. Jane Newton Hocking married Richard Wallis Woolcock, and had children including Jane Woolcock, Elizabeth Woolcock, Eliza Woolcock, Thomas Woolcock, Elizabeth Ann Woolcock, Johannah Woolcock, Martha Newton Woolcock, Margaret Mary Woolcock. Jane Newton Hocking passed away in 1921 in Daylesford, Victoria, Australia.
